本研究旨在发展一种由铁水上表面逐步插入钢铠镁线的加镁新方法。将镁加入铁水是球墨铸铁生产中的一个基本工序。镁有三个主要作用:1.脱氧;2.脱硫;3.使石墨球化。然而,镁的熔点为649℃,沸点为1204℃,约在1427℃时将它加入铁水而产生较高的蒸气压,因此,对铁水球化处理过程增加困难。为使铁水与易挥发而很活泼的镁溶合在一起,并稳定获得高的镁回收率,现已发明了许
